[size=150]The school band is in charge of a new set of uniforms made with a new logo. A local business charges $140 to set up the logo with the design and $0.25 in materials per logo printed. The function [math]C(x)=\frac{140+0.25x}{x}[/math] represents the average cost per logo if [math]x[/math] uniforms are printed by this business.[/size][br][br]What is the average cost per uniform to get the logo printed on 25 uniforms?[br]
What is the average cost per uniform to get the logo printed on 100 uniforms?
How many uniforms should be printed to have an average cost of $1 per logo?[br]
What will happen to the price as the number of uniforms printed increases?
Two competing sports equipment suppliers sell footballs at different prices. Supplier A charges $85 in shipping, and charges $2.59 per football. Supplier B charges $50 shipping, and charges $4.29 per football. A school wants to buy 40 balls. Which supplier has the lowest average cost per ball?
